Early Life and Career Beginnings

Born on November 29, 1949, in Memphis, Tennessee, Jerry Lawler discovered his passion for wrestling at a young age. His journey into the world of professional wrestling began in the early 1970s when he started training under legendary wrestler Jackie Fargo. Lawler quickly rose through the ranks in the wrestling circuit, showcasing his charisma and in-ring skills.

Wrestling Career and Success

Jerry Lawler's career reached new heights in the 1980s when he became a prominent figure in the wrestling world. Known for his flamboyant persona and exceptional mic skills, Lawler earned the moniker "The King" and became a fan favorite. His rivalry with comedian Andy Kaufman, which culminated in a memorable match, remains one of the most iconic moments in wrestling history.

Throughout his career, Lawler held numerous championships, including multiple reigns as the AWA World Heavyweight Champion and the WWE Intercontinental Champion. His contributions to the industry were recognized when he was inducted into the WWE Hall of Fame in 2007.

Transition to Commentating and Acting

In addition to his wrestling career, Jerry Lawler also found success as a commentator and actor. His witty commentary and deep knowledge of the sport made him a beloved figure among wrestling fans. Lawler's charismatic presence behind the announcer's desk added a layer of excitement to wrestling broadcasts.

Outside of wrestling, Lawler ventured into acting, appearing in various films and television shows. His versatility as a performer allowed him to showcase his talents in different mediums, further solidifying his status as a multi-talented entertainer.
